Book excerpt: President Nixon’s new economic policy of August 1971, aggravated by the oil problem since October 1973 caused chaos and uncertainty in the international trade and currency system. There were fears of another 1930s style depression. In addition, a world food shortage and strident claims by developing countries for perpetual sovereignty over resources added another set of difficulties. This volume, written from Japan’s standpoint, suggests a new direction for the world and regional economic order. The book tackles two major issues in international economics: Firstly, traditional international trade theory aims only at static maximization in the use of world human and material resources, but, the author stresses more attention should be paid to such dynamic or developmental elements as population growth, immigration, natural resource development, improvement in transfer of technology, economies of scale, direct foreign investment and economic integration in order to create development centres or sectors in the world economy. Secondly, the author discusses how to combine a global and regional approach to economic integration.

Book excerpt: In order to affirm its status as an "advanced industrial nation," Japan has formally adopted a sweeping program of liberalization in its own trade and payments. In practice, however, this program is subject to various limitations; to a considerable extent the apparently smooth implementation of the liberalization program may be attributed to the system of informal “administrative guidance” by which conflicts have been adjusted and symptoms of economic instability partly suppressed. Professor Hellerman analyzes the interrelations between changes in the structure of Japan's industrial production and the structure of its foreign trade. Applying the theory of industrial organization at the international level, he proceeds from the examination of structure to an evaluation of performance and public policy in Japan’s external economic affairs. Book excerpt: This open access book provides an in-depth examination of Japan's policy responses to the economic challenges of the 1980s and '90s. While MITI's earlier role in promoting rapid growth has been addressed in other studies, this volume, based on official records and exhaustive interviews, is the first to examine the aftermath of rapid growth and the evolution of MITI's interpretation of the economy's changing needs. Covering such topics as the oil shocks, trade conflict with the United States, and the rise and collapse of the so-called bubble economy, it presents a detailed analysis and evaluation of how these challenges were interpreted by government officials, the kinds of policies that were enacted, the extent to which policy aims were realized, and lessons for the longer term.
